com Started in 1879, the Art Institute of Chicago is one of the oldest and also biggest art galleries in America. The gallery includes a long-term collection of nearly 300,000 art pieces, which are matched by over 30 special exhibitions yearly. The gallery is open seven days a week, leaving out some vacations, and also regular tours are used.

Driehaus Gallery Driehaus Museum The Driehaus Museum is situated in the Opulent Age house of lender Samuel Mayo Nickerson, among one of the most expensive and intricate domestic buildings to exist in Chicago in the 19th century. The gallery was established by art collection agency as well as philanthropist Richard H. Driehaus, that spent five years bring back the home to its former splendor before loading it with historically proper art pieces and opening it to the general public.

com Located on the Chicago coastline of Lake Michigan, Navy Pier is 3,300-foot-long pier that has actually turned into one of the leading traveler destinations in the Midwest. Incorporating over 50 acres of parks, dining establishments, store, as well as household destinations, the pier is residence to the Chicago Kid's Gallery, Chicago Shakespeare Theater, and a broad variety of outdoor art screens (illinois coronavirus).

com The Lincoln House National Historic Website is the maintained previous house of Abraham Lincoln, where he lived between 1844 to 1861 prior to ending up being the 16th Head of state of the United States. The historical house contains 12 areas, and also is the just one Lincoln ever had. The website is open daily throughout the year, excluding particular vacations.

Wrigley Area Wrigley Area () in Chicago, the residence field of the Cubs, is America's second-oldest Big league Baseball park. The area was constructed in 1914 and also has actually held historic baseball moments, such as Infant Ruth's called shot.

Springfield Springfield, located in main Illinois, features several historic destinations for those interested in learning more about Abraham Lincoln. The Old State Capitol Plaza enables site visitors to tour a reconstructed version of a statehouse that served as the state's political center from 1839 to 1876 - Illinois. Lincoln functioned in the structure while offering in the state House of you can try these out Reps.
